Villa Walala by Camille Walala

Villa Walala is an exuberantly colorful and unexpected architectural landscape in Exchange Square, Broadgate. Constructed from vinyl, sealed PVC inners, and high-strength nylon, it is a ‘soft-textured building-block castle’ covered and colored with digitally printed patterns. The component shapes are pinned to the ground and inflated by fans, transforming them from flat forms into a vast and immersive temporary island of shape and color that begs to be explored, invites playfulness, relieves stress, and visually dominates the area.

Decorex International 2017

Decorex, the UK’s leading destination for interior design, will take place this September on the historic grounds of Syon Park, as the opening event of the London Design Festival. Featuring more than 400 of the most recognized and emerging exhibitor’s worldwide, including rising numbers of new participants, this esteemed event is the only one of its kind for the high-end interiors market. The show’s 2017 edition will also include a number of notable feature spaces and will see the return of Future Heritage: the acclaimed display of work by some of the leading emerging names in British craft.

London Design Fair

London Design Fair hosts the biggest collection of international exhibitions, designers, brands, country pavilions, features and exhibitions in one destination during the London Design Festival. Located in the creative core of East London, the Fair is a four-day interior design event that brings together 500 exhibitors from over 28 countries. As the destination of the annual London Design Festival, over 27,000 influential retail buyers, architects, interior designers, press, designers and design-savvy public attend to see and specify the very latest furniture, lighting, textiles, materials and conceptual installations from around the world.
